Onwills provides:
- A voluntary Will Registration Service allowing users to log the location and details of will-related documents;
- A Will Search Service that checks the Registry for any matching Will Records and notifies the Registrant or their representative of a search request.
- Where a potentially matching Will Record is identified, notification to the Registrant or their representative that a search request has been made; and
- A search certificate confirming that the Will Search was conducted and reflecting the results of the Registry search at the time it was submitted.
Important: A Will Search does not guarantee that a Will Record will be found or that a Registrant, lawyer, law firm, or other representative will respond to a search request. The Will Search and search certificate constitute the service purchased, regardless of whether a matching Will Record is identified or a response is received.
Onwills does not store actual will documents. The Registry contains information about registered wills and related documents, such as the Will Maker's name, the location of the document, and the person or organization identified as storing the document.
You acknowledge that:
- The Registry is voluntary and not every will or will-related document is registered with Onwills;
- The outcome of a Will Search depends on the information entered by users, Registrants, and third parties;
- Search results may be incomplete or inaccurate because of unregistered wills, missing information, spelling differences, typographical errors, or other discrepancies in the information provided;
- A negative search result does not mean or guarantee that no will exists;
- Search results reflect the information contained in the Registry at the time the search is submitted;
- If a potentially matching Will Record is identified, Onwills may notify the Registrant or their representative of the search request. Onwills cannot guarantee that the notification will be received, acknowledged, or acted upon;
- A Registrant, lawyer, law firm, or other representative may choose not to respond to a search request; and
- A Will Search does not guarantee that a will or copy of a will will ultimately be located or provided to you.
Onwills does not independently verify the accuracy or validity of submitted Will Records or the validity of any underlying will or will-related document.
The completion of a Will Search and issuance of the applicable search certificate constitute completion of the Will Search Service. A successful match, response from a Registrant or representative, or retrieval of a will is not guaranteed as part of the Service.
